Well, it's all in: the new dark taupe/gray slate pool tile, the flagstone coping with lots of darks and variations, and the new Majestic Plum Pebbletec with Shimmering Sea (abalone shells) and all I can say is WOW!!! My 30 year old freeform pool (we bought an old house) looks brand new!

In the shallow end (3.5 feet) it's a cool, light/medium blue with gray undertones; by the time it gets to the deep end (8.5 feet) the blue goes deep, with cool teal undertones, no yellowy undertones at all. Instead of a green tint, it has a blue/teal tint in the deep end. Perfect!!! It's slightly darker than Tahoe Blue, and cooler toned.

I also am going to send photos to PebbleTec corporate, because my pool looks NOTHING like the sample pools they have on their website (all those pools look very light in color) nor does the water come anything close to the sample in all the printed and online materials. Very odd! I only had the courage to go with this based on the encouragement of natural_one (a PB) and cant_wait_to_swim (who has it!), who both recommended it highly. But it truly looks nothing at all like the print ads PebbleTec has out. I think they're really inaccurate on this with their photos and brochure color sample, and are probably killing sales. This really is a slightly deeper, cooler-toned version of Tahoe Blue.

I have an art background, so I kept analyzing the color chip, and with my understanding of color and light, and what I expected SHOULD happen when sun and water refracted over the purple plaster I just couldn't see how the brochure could possibly be accurate...it was like someone telling you that blue plus purple should make light green (IMPOSSIBLE!). Luckily, my guess was right. It does not show purple, it shows cool blue.
